What 20 CCF means

20 CCF is about 14,960 gallons. That can fit a higher-usage month with irrigation, leaks, guests, pool filling, or outdoor water use. The final bill can still be much higher than the water usage charge if sewer, base, and stormwater fees are large.

If a bill looks unusual, compare CCF per billing day and check whether the sewer charge is based on current usage or a separate winter average.

How many gallons is 20 CCF?

20 CCF is about 14,960 gallons because one CCF is roughly 748 gallons.

How much does 20 CCF of water cost?

The total depends on the usage rate plus base fees, sewer charges, stormwater fees, taxes, and minimum bill rules.
